Output bac17ef53a0a680c1bbdf731333f5d7cddbc0d2d40599dd57164e4fea4e400a9:0

value
160000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ed84feaece9d97c0c89fee61553f5ecb2cb1dd2f OP_EQUAL
address
3PLuPemqkbpW7oWkDbJ1EdsVQh7iSEnm6g
transaction
bac17ef53a0a680c1bbdf731333f5d7cddbc0d2d40599dd57164e4fea4e400a9
confirmations
176239
spent
true